What is the typical cost of preschool in North Salem, IN, and are there any local financial assistance options?

In North Salem, preschool tuition typically ranges from $100 to $150 per week for part-time programs. For financial assistance, parents should inquire directly with individual centers about potential scholarships and also apply for Indiana's On My Way Pre-K program, which provides state-funded grants for eligible 4-year-olds to attend high-quality preschools, including some providers in Hendricks County.

How do I verify the quality and licensing of a preschool in North Salem?

All licensed preschools in Indiana must be regulated by the Indiana Family and Social Services Administration (FSSA). You can verify a program's license and view any past violations through the FSSA's Child Care Finder website. Additionally, visiting the preschool in person and asking about staff qualifications, curriculum, and adult-to-child ratios is crucial for assessing quality firsthand.

What are the enrollment timelines and age requirements for preschools in North Salem?

Most preschools in North Salem follow a traditional school year calendar, with enrollment opening in early spring for the following fall. Children typically must be 3 or 4 years old by August 1st to enroll, aligning with Indiana's common cutoff date. Due to limited slots in this small community, it's highly recommended to begin your search and make inquiries at least 6-9 months in advance.

What curriculum or educational approach is common in North Salem preschools, and how do they prepare children for local kindergarten?

Many preschools in the area use a play-based learning approach with elements of structured academic readiness, focusing on social skills, letters, numbers, and fine motor development. To ensure kindergarten readiness, ask how the curriculum aligns with the Indiana Early Learning Foundations. This ensures your child will meet the developmental expectations for Hendricks County schools, including North Salem Elementary.
